Transaction c3a2538ed66db730e5e686c4861789ba5dd793a89e5429751698edf63d68b44a
1 Input
1 Output
-
c3a2538ed66db730e5e686c4861789ba5dd793a89e5429751698edf63d68b44a:0
- value
- 1052850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17d22436726fda5d2009483f09be331562aa72bc OP_EQUAL
- address
- 33ryCqgbTcjPs8PUdXsknZisJU4P1X8Ghn